The oil industry has decided to do something about the
trend toward extended drains. Here's a recent article
which explains their latest scare tactics in the fight
against extended drains:
They're calling it vehicle neglect. They say consumers
aren't maintaining their automobiles. They blame the media
and "other groups" for spreading notions of
extended maintenance intervals including oil changes.
"They" are the newfound Council for Automotive
Reliability (CAR). This new organization was formed by
certain members of the oil and/or oil change industry
to address the growing trend of extended drain intervals.
According to Auto Services Operator (ASO) Magazine (Oct./Nov
'98), the Council for Automotive Reliability will serve
as a source of information on oil changes and other routine
automotive maintenance for consumers, the media, government
and other entities.
"We are not surprised that current research is revealing
such maintenance neglect because the consumer media and
other groups have featured countless articles and exposés
that tout the acceptability of less frequent maintenance,
including oil changes," said Larry Solomon, Manager
of Market Research for Valvoline. "There is not a
clear voice telling consumers why regular automobile maintenance
is good for them and their vehicles."
